Insights

Window of opportunity trials in head and neck cancer (HNSCC) are crucial for understanding drug effects on the tumor microenvironment. These trials guide personalized medicine and optimize immunotherapy combinations for better patient outcomes.

Background:

  • Personalized treatment approaches in head and neck cancer (HNSCC) rely on understanding tumor biology.
  • Targeting molecular or immunologic pathways requires knowledge of drug effects within the tumor microenvironment.
  • Biomarker discovery is essential for guiding personalized therapeutic strategies.

Purpose of the Study:

  • To evaluate the feasibility and safety of "window of opportunity" trials in HNSCC.
  • To understand the direct biologic effects of therapeutic interventions on the tumor microenvironment in HNSCC patients.
  • To inform clinical trial design and combination therapy selection in the era of immunotherapy.

Main Methods:

  • Conducting "window of opportunity" trials in HNSCC patients with curative intent.
  • Balancing potential benefits against risks associated with early-phase trial participation.
  • Analyzing the impact of treatments on the tumor microenvironment and identifying biomarkers.

Main Results:

  • Window of opportunity trials have proven feasible and safe in the HNSCC curative intent setting.
  • These trials provide critical insights into drug mechanisms and tumor response.
  • Data from these trials are vital for optimizing future clinical trial designs.

Conclusions:

  • Window of opportunity trials are indispensable tools in advancing personalized medicine for HNSCC.
  • Understanding drug effects in the tumor microenvironment is key to developing effective targeted and immunotherapies.
  • These trials ultimately aim to improve treatment outcomes for head and neck cancer patients.
